Loose cow reported near interstate railroad tracks, Laramie County WY
A loose cow was reported near railroad tracks along Interstate 80 in Wyoming. Emergency units are coordinating with ranchers and the railroad company to safely catch the animal. Also reported was a male at a residence on Cribbon Avenue posing a possible danger to an elderly woman.
